Transaction 1104ae0217c63db02b09310ba78747bbfc2432823fb0916bf9d57221c329950f
1 Input
1 Output
-
1104ae0217c63db02b09310ba78747bbfc2432823fb0916bf9d57221c329950f:0
- value
- 666922
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85139581a68444c208a5296c936bc8a9eec52855 OP_EQUAL
- address
- 3DpfFn5aNF2VPfXbpzFB8hBDQJmxG9tKoK